Average BTS Concert Ticket Prices in 2025
The BTS tour for 2025 has not been announced yet. However, once it is announced, the ticket prices can be very different depending on where you sit and what kind of experience you want.

BTS is reuniting after a 3-year hiatus, so a tour in 2025 is highly anticipated. Here’s a simple breakdown of what fans can expect to pay in 2025:
Ticket Type | Estimated Price (USD) | Perks / Features |
---|---|---|
Cheap Seats | $50–$100 | Upper-level or far back seats |
Mid-Range | $150–$350 | Lower or mid-tier sections |
Premium Floor | $400–$1,000+ | Closer views, better sound, floor level access |
VIP Packages | $1,000–$7,875 | Soundcheck, hi-touch, gifts, early entry |
Livestream Access | $40–$60 | Online viewing from home |
Note: The above prices are speculative and anticipated prices. We calculated it based on the previous tours’ pricing.
BTS Concert Ticket Prices by Region (Based on Past Data & 2025 Speculations)
Ticket prices change depending on the country. Some places are cheaper, while others (like the U.S.) can be quite expensive. Here’s what we know based on past concerts and 2025 expectations:
- United States: $60–$450 for regular seats; up to $7,875 for VIP tickets
- South Korea: ₩165,000–₩220,000 KRW (about $125–$170 USD)
- Japan: Starting from ¥11,340 JPY (about $85 USD)
- India: ₹1,000–₹50,000 INR (about $13–$670 USD) – expected pricing only
- UK & Europe: £45–£220 GBP ($55–$270 USD)
- South America (Brazil): R$145–R$975 BRL ($25–$185 USD)
Prices are usually lower in Asia and South America compared to the U.S. and Europe.
Which Country Has The Cheapest BTS Ticket Prices?

Based on past tours, South Korea and Japan often have the most affordable BTS concert tickets. South Korea especially offers lower prices because it’s BTS’s home country, and ticket pricing there is adjusted for local fans. For example, fans in Seoul paid as little as $40 USD in the past!
So if you’re looking for the cheapest place to see BTS, concerts in South Korea, Japan, or even parts of South America might be your best bet—if you’re lucky enough to travel there!
Factors Affecting BTS Concert Ticket Price
There are a few big reasons why BTS ticket prices can be high or low:
1. Venue Size And Location

Big stadiums (like SoFi in LA or Wembley in London) have more space, so you can find both cheap and expensive tickets. Smaller venues in cities like New York or Tokyo usually have higher prices because fewer seats and more fans are competing for them.
2. Seating Type

General Admission (GA): Standing areas near the stage. Fun and close, but usually expensive.
- Seated Tickets: The closer you sit to the stage, the more you pay.
- VIP Seats: These are the most expensive, but they often include extra treats like backstage perks or early entry.
3. Demand And Resale

BTS tickets sell out very fast, often in just a few minutes. After they sell out, fans resell them on websites like StubHub—but often at double or triple the original price. So, if you buy early from the official site, you’ll save a lot of money.
Hidden Costs Beyond Tickets
Even if you score a good ticket, there are other things you’ll probably spend money on:
- Travel: You might need to book a flight, train, or use public transport to get to the concert city.
- Hotels: Staying overnight can be expensive, especially near the concert venue. Prices also go up as the concert date gets closer.
- Food & Snacks: Food inside the stadium is usually overpriced, so eating beforehand or bringing snacks (if allowed) is smart.
- Merchandise: Official BTS merch like ARMY Bombs, t-shirts, posters, and keychains can cost anywhere from $20 to $100+. Most fans buy something to remember the day.
So, make sure to plan your full concert budget, not just the ticket price.

Tips to Get BTS Tickets in 2025
Getting BTS tickets can be tough, but these tips will help boost your chances:
1. Join the ARMY Fanclub
Official fan club members usually get presale access, meaning they can buy tickets before the general public. This gives you a better chance to grab good seats.
2. Follow BTS’s Official Channels
Keep an eye on Weverse, X (Twitter), and HYBE’s website. They will post tour announcements and ticket sale dates—don’t miss them!
3. Use Trusted Ticket Sellers
Buy only from official websites like Ticketmaster, Weverse, or SeatGeek. If you use resale platforms (like StubHub), double-check that the ticket is legit.
4. Act Fast
Tickets sell out in minutes, so be ready! Log in early, keep your payment info saved, and be prepared when the sale starts.
5. Set a Budget
Decide how much you’re willing to spend. Whether it’s $60 or $600, stick to your budget and try not to overspend.
